| General Information | |
|---|---|
| Brand | Kioxia |
| Part Number | KCM6XRUL960G |
| Series | CM6-R |
| Drive Type | NVMe |
| Technical Information | |
|---|---|
| Capacity | 960GB |
| NAND Flash | 3D BiCS FLASH™ |
| Memory Technology | Triple-Level Cell (TLC) |
| Form Factor | 2.5-inch |
| Interface | PCIe Gen 4.0 x4 |
| MTBF | 2.5 Million Hours |
| Performance | |
|---|---|
| Max Sequential Read | Up to 6,900 MB/s |
| Max Sequential Write | Up to 1,400 MB/s |
| Random Read | Up to 880,000 IOPS |
| Random Write | Up to 50,000 IOPS |
| Physical Characteristics | |
|---|---|
| Dimensions | 0.59 x 2.75 x 4.00 inches |
| Weight | 0.50 |
